Tag: apt

由于依赖性,无法安装软件包

当我尝试安装包时 – sudo apt-get -f install golang-go Reading package lists… Done Building dependency tree Reading state information… Done You might want to run ‘apt-get -f install’ to correct these: The following packages have unmet dependencies: chromium-browser : Depends: libnspr4 (>= 2:4.9-2~) but it is not going to be installed or libnspr4-0d (>= 1.8.0.10) but it […]

如何删除/etc/apt/sources.list.d对象?

我已经添加了 echo “deb http://www.apache.org/dist/cassandra/debian 311x main” | sudo tee -a /etc/apt/sources.list.d/cassandra.sources.list 现在我想删除它并以另一种方式安装Cassandra。如何删除它?

Apt-get升级包从32位到不支持的64位 – 为什么以及如何还原?

最近, qtox的存储库必须改变它的域,而新的存储库目前只包含64位版本。 但是,我在15.04 32bit,无法运行任何64位软件。 现在,当我上次运行apt-get upgrade或apt-get dist-upgrade (无法准确记住哪一个)时,它还将软件包qtox升级到了存储库中的最新版本。 但这是64位版本! 现在我再也无法启动qtox了: $ qtox bash: /usr/bin/qtox: cannot execute binary file: Exec format error $ file $(which qtox) /usr/bin/qtox: ELF 64-bit LSB executable, x86-64, version 1 (GNU/Linux), statically linked, stripped $ uname -a Linux UbuntuDesktop 3.19.0-26-generic #27-Ubuntu SMP Tue Jul 28 18:26:33 UTC 2015 i686 i686 i686 GNU/Linux […]

有没有通过apt-get安装w32codecs / w64codecs的新方法?

我正在制作一个定制的ubuntu系统。 我们曾经添加了medibuntu存储库,以便让用户安装w32codecs / w64codecs。 但是medibuntu现在关闭了。 ( http://medibuntu.org )。 有人请告诉我在哪里可以找到通过apt-get安装它们的新方法吗?

分心升级似乎造成了一个问题

如果我没记错的话,我使用了sudo apt-get dist-upgrade ,但我取消了之间的过程。 我收到了一个(Y/N)提示,要求升级到最后并键入N. 在此之后,我在运行apt-get update时遇到了一些类似的问题 有趣的是,我实际上是在运行16.04。 Distributor ID: Ubuntu Description: Ubuntu 16.04.4 LTS Release: 16.04 Codename: xenial 但不知何故apt-get寻找artful包而不是xenial包。 Get:25 http://archive.ubuntu.com/ubuntu artful-updates/multiverse amd64 DEP-11 Metadata [2,468 B] Get:26 http://archive.ubuntu.com/ubuntu artful-backports/universe amd64 DEP-11 Metadata [5,088 B] Fetched 1,592 kB in 5s (283 kB/s) (appstreamcli:8437): GLib-CRITICAL **: g_strchug: assertion ‘string != NULL’ failed (appstreamcli:8437): GLib-CRITICAL **: […]

apt-get upgrade抱怨包的身份validation

我目前正在使用Ubuntu 14.04.1服务器。 发出时: sudo apt-get upgrade apt-get说: WARNING: The following packages cannot be authenticated 这是来自ISO的全新安装,用于部署其他6个虚拟机。 我唯一看到的是这个VM,因为它位于不同的位置,指向不同的服务器进行更新。 我尝试过重新安装VM 3次。 我重建了/ var / lib / apt / lists目录。 我也尝试使用以下方法更新密钥: sudo apt-key update sudo apt-key net-update sudo aptitiude reinstall ubuntu-keyring 它试图更新的包是: The following packages will be upgraded: accountsservice apport byobu gir1.2-glib-2.0 krb5-locales libaccountsservice0 libc-bin libc6 libgirepository-1.0-1 libgssapi-krb5-2 libk5crypto3 […]

Ubuntu do-release-upgrade

我有一个关于do-release-upgrade的问题。 我有一个安装了以下组件的系统(还有一些,但这些与问题无关,服务器的目的是成为我的Bacula备份系统的MySQL服务器): Bacula客户 由于它是一个服务器,我特别没有安装bacula-traymonitor,这将导致安装一系列与X11相关的软件包。 X11对于服务器环境imho没有用,虽然我知道某些守护进程需要一些X11库,比如opensshd,它依赖于X11库,这就是为什么有些X11库可能最终都安装在我的安装上了。 我刚刚发布了do-release-upgrade -d(出于某些原因,没有-d选项,它仍然没有显示任何版本升级,即使它是在7月24日之后),我注意到以下内容:bacula-traymonitor正在进行要安装,以及我在服务器上特别不想要的整个X11级别的东西。 bacula客户端的正常操作不需要包装,因此它不应作为要安装的包装出现在升级雷达上。 我会将此归类为错误 。 除了显而易见的方法,有没有办法让我指示做释放升级不安装所有多余的东西,如bacula-traymonitor? 显而易见的方法是“让do-release-upgrade做自己的事情然后删除包裹”,这无疑会在我的系统中留下残余物,就像我移除bacula-traymonitor后未使用的未使用的X11库一样。 我有几个其他系统我希望升级到14.04.1 LTS,几乎所有系统都安装了bacula-client,所以这意味着很多不必要的工作。 详情如下: Remove (was auto installed) libperl5.14 libsnmp15 xz-lzma Install: aptitude-common bacula-traymonitor cpp-4.8 crda dh-python fontconfig fontconfig-config fonts-dejavu-core g++-4.8 gawk gcc-4.8 gcc-4.8-base gcc-4.9-base hicolor-icon-theme init-system-helpers iproute2 iw kmod libaio1 libapparmor1 libapt-inst1.5 libarchive-extract-perl libasan0 libasprintf0c2 libatk1.0-0 libatk1.0-data libatm1 libatomic1 libaudit-common libaudit1 libavahi-client3 libavahi-common-data […]

我无法卸载Ironhide,或安装任何其他软件包

我安装了Ironhide(又名BumbleBee)。 它无法让它工作,但现在我无法卸载包,它阻止我安装或删除任何其他东西。 我有什么想法可以解决这个问题? $ sudo apt-get remove -f ironhide Reading package lists… Done Building dependency tree Reading state information… Done The following packages were automatically installed and are no longer required: virtualgl acpi-call-dkms virtualgl-libs easybashgui Use ‘apt-get autoremove’ to remove them. The following packages will be REMOVED ironhide 0 upgraded, 0 newly installed, 1 to […]

‘..- backports’存储库是否自动优先于标准存储库? 在sources.list中

sources.list中的..-backports存储库的顺序是否显着? …或者..-backports优先于标准条目,无论位置如何? 以下两个例子是否实际相同? deb http://archive.ubuntu.com/ubuntu lucid-updates main restricted universe multiverse deb http://archive.ubuntu.com/ubuntu lucid-backports main restricted universe multiverse 与 deb http://archive.ubuntu.com/ubuntu lucid-backports main restricted universe multiverse deb http://archive.ubuntu.com/ubuntu lucid-updates main restricted universe multiverse

如何追溯哪个依赖链导致某个特定包?

例如, openjdk-7-jdk取决于systemd 。 我如何找出导致systemd依赖链? 我试过了debtree openjdk-7-jdk和apt-rdepends openjdk-7-jdk ,但他们没有列出systemd 。 我究竟做错了什么?